Εντολές Git κατά την εργασία με απομακρυσμένα αποθετήρια

Entoles Git Kata Ten Ergasia Me Apomakrysmena Apotheteria



Στο Git, υπάρχουν πολλές εντολές που διευκολύνουν τη συνεργασία με άλλους προγραμματιστές. Χρησιμοποιώντας αυτές τις εντολές, μπορούν να εκτελέσουν πολλές λειτουργίες, όπως δημιουργία αντιγράφου του απομακρυσμένου αποθετηρίου, προώθηση αλλαγών τοπικού μηχανήματος στον απομακρυσμένο κεντρικό υπολογιστή, ενημέρωση του τοπικού μηχανήματος με το πιο πρόσφατο περιεχόμενο του απομακρυσμένου αποθετηρίου και πολλές άλλες.

Αυτό το σεμινάριο θα συζητήσει τις εντολές του Git που χρησιμοποιούνται για την εργασία με απομακρυσμένα αποθετήρια.







5 εντολές Git για συνεργασία μεταξύ τοπικών και απομακρυσμένων αποθετηρίων Git

Κατά την εργασία με απομακρυσμένα αποθετήρια κεντρικού υπολογιστή, υπάρχουν πολλές εντολές που χρησιμοποιούνται για την εκτέλεση διαφορετικών λειτουργιών. Μερικές βασικές εντολές παρέχονται παρακάτω:



Ας προχωρήσουμε και ας δούμε τις λεπτομερείς πληροφορίες σχετικά με τις εντολές!



Εντολή 'Git clone'.

Για να δημιουργήσετε ένα αντίγραφο ή να κάνετε λήψη ολόκληρου του απομακρυσμένου χώρου αποθήκευσης στον τοπικό υπολογιστή, το ' git κλώνος Χρησιμοποιείται η εντολή. Κατά τη λήψη, περιλαμβάνει όλα τα αρχεία, τους κλάδους και το ιστορικό καταγραφής από το απομακρυσμένο αποθετήριο.





Για να χρησιμοποιήσετε αυτήν την εντολή για τη δημιουργία αντιγράφου του απομακρυσμένου αποθετηρίου, ακολουθήστε τα βήματα που παρέχονται.

Βήμα 1: Αντιγράψτε τη διεύθυνση URL απομακρυσμένου χώρου αποθήκευσης

Αρχικά, συνδεθείτε στον λογαριασμό σας στο GitHub. Επειτα:



  • Επιλέξτε το απομακρυσμένο αποθετήριο που θέλετε.
  • Κάνε κλικ στο ' Κώδικας κουμπί '.
  • Επίλεξε το ' HTTPS ” επιλογή.
  • Αντιγράψτε τη διεύθυνση URL HTTPS στο πρόχειρο:

Βήμα 2: Ανακατεύθυνση στο Τοπικό Αποθετήριο

Στη συνέχεια, εκτελέστε το ' CD ” εντολή μαζί με τη συγκεκριμένη διαδρομή τοπικής αποθήκευσης και ανακατεύθυνση σε αυτήν:

CD 'Γ:\Χρήστες \n azma\Git\Git\perk2'

Βήμα 3: Κλωνοποίηση απομακρυσμένου χώρου αποθήκευσης

Για να δημιουργήσετε ένα αντίγραφο του αποθετηρίου GitHub, εκτελέστε το ' git κλώνος εντολή ” μαζί με την αντιγραμμένη διεύθυνση URL απομακρυσμένου χώρου αποθήκευσης:

git κλώνος https: // github.com / GitUser0422 / Linux-repo.git

Εντολή 'git pull'.

Οι χρήστες του Git μπορούν να ανακτήσουν και να κατεβάσουν το πιο πρόσφατο περιεχόμενο του απομακρυσμένου αποθετηρίου, το ' git pull Χρησιμοποιείται η εντολή. Αυτή η εντολή ενημερώνει επίσης τα δεδομένα του τοπικού αποθετηρίου με το τηλεχειριστήριο. Ως εξής:

git pull χαρακτηριστικό προέλευσης

Εδώ:

  • ' προέλευση ' είναι το όνομα της απομακρυσμένης διεύθυνσης URL.
  • ' χαρακτηριστικό ” είναι το απομακρυσμένο κλαδί που πρέπει να τραβηχτεί.

Σύμφωνα με το παρακάτω αποτέλεσμα, κατεβάσαμε με επιτυχία το πιο πρόσφατο περιεχόμενο του απομακρυσμένου αποθετηρίου:

Εντολή 'git push'.

Οι χρήστες μπορούν να ανεβάσουν ή να προωθήσουν το περιεχόμενο του τοπικού μηχανήματος στον απομακρυσμένο διακομιστή χρησιμοποιώντας το ' git push ' εντολή. Ενημερώνει το απομακρυσμένο αποθετήριο με την πιο πρόσφατη έκδοση και τα καθιστά διαθέσιμα σε άλλους χρήστες που έχουν πρόσβαση στο αποθετήριο.

Ας δούμε τη λειτουργία της εντολής που περιγράφηκε παραπάνω για καλύτερη κατανόηση:

git push κύριος καταγωγής

Από την παραπάνω εντολή, το 'origin' είναι το όνομα του ονόματος της απομακρυσμένης διεύθυνσης URL και το 'master' είναι ο κλάδος του τοπικού μας αποθετηρίου που πρέπει να ωθήσει:

Εντολή 'git fetch'.

Ο ' git fetch Η εντολή ” χρησιμοποιείται για τη λήψη αντικειμένων από το τηλεχειριστήριο στο τοπικό μηχάνημα χωρίς να υπάρχει τοπικός κώδικας στον τρέχοντα κλάδο εργασίας. Τραβά επίσης τα δεδομένα των αλλαγών απομακρυσμένου χώρου αποθήκευσης:

git fetch προέλευση

'git branch -r'

Για να απαριθμήσετε όλα τα απομακρυσμένα υποκαταστήματα που ανακτήθηκαν στον τοπικό υπολογιστή, το ' git κλαδί -r Χρησιμοποιείται η εντολή. Ως εξής:

κλαδί git -r

Μπορεί να φανεί ότι όλα τα διαθέσιμα απομακρυσμένα υποκαταστήματα έχουν καταχωρηθεί με επιτυχία:

Έχουμε παράσχει λεπτομερείς πληροφορίες σχετικά με τις βασικές εντολές του Git που απαιτούνται για τη συνεργασία με το απομακρυσμένο αποθετήριο.

συμπέρασμα

Υπάρχουν πολλές εντολές διαθέσιμες στο Git που χρησιμοποιούνται κατά την εργασία με το απομακρυσμένο αποθετήριο, όπως ' git clone', 'git pull', 'git push', 'git fetch' και 'git branch -r ” εντολές. Αυτές οι εντολές χρησιμοποιούνται για τη συνεργασία μεταξύ Git και GitHub. Σε αυτόν τον οδηγό, έχουμε επεξεργαστεί τις εντολές του Git που χρησιμοποιούνται για την εργασία με απομακρυσμένα αποθετήρια.